Scandisk stopped

Hi, i'm a new member of this forum. Right now i'm having a serious problem. When i do the scandisk, it stopped running or stalling after 2% completion.
My OS is windows vista. I've tried many ways to try to solve it but it's still the same. Guys, if you know how to solve this problem, please help me.

Re: Scandisk stopped

Okay, not enough info, we definately need more info. Tell us about your computer model, type, everything you can about (ram, processor, hdd space, etc.) Also, WHY are you doing the scandisk? If your computer stops at 2% it could very well indicate (another question btw, are you having problems BOOTING windows at all?) that your drive has been damaged and more importantly sector ONE of your drive, which is your boot sector and you can't fix that and if it's damaged then you would require a new hard drive. When did you buy this, is it new or old, how much to you use it, have you had any accidents from it. A note for proper care of a laptop (or any computer) would be not to tilt and turn it while it is running, keep it on a level surface. A Hard disk has several physical disks in it with less space than a human hair between them and they're very easy to scratch and damage, especially when tilted while running. It sounds to me that it's damamged.

However, the scandisk itself should be able to tell you this, which could also lean more to the fact that you might be running on a corrupted OS, try reinstalling it if it's not working. also, try running CHKDSK /f (or something like that) in MS DOS if you can get to it and see what it says.

To be honest, i could sprout out ideas all night long and it not help you a bit, i'm afraid that mostly you'll need to give us lots more info before we can solve your problem from here.

Re: Scandisk stopped

from xp on it is called chkdsk,scandisk was for previous op.systems
copy and paste this into the run box and press enter and reboot
chkdsk /f
